Xiaomi Redmi Pad Specs with Pros and Cons and all things you need know

Xiaomi officially launched the Redmi pad with a lot of specifications. Redmi Pad launched with a 10.6 inches LCD screen with a 90hz of refresh rate. The pad doesn’t support cellular connectivity.

SpecificationsXiaomi Redmi Pad
NetworkNo cellular connectivity
Launched4 October 2022
Weight465g
SIMNot Supported
Build The front is made of glass, aluminum frame
DisplayIPS LCD screen,
90Hz of refresh rate
400 nits of brightness
10.61 inches screen size
1200 x 2000 pixels( 220 PPI )
OSMIUI 13.1 , Android 12
Chipset MediaTek MT8781 Helio G99
GPUMali G57
Memory64GB 3GB RAM, 128GB 4GB RAM, 128GB 6GB RAM
Micro SD supported
UFS 2.2 storage
Back Camera8MP
1080 p video recording
Front Camera8MP ultrawide
1080p video recording@30fps
Sound Quad Speakers setup, 4 stereo speakers
No audio jack
Battery Li-Po 8000mah non removable battery
18 W Fast charging
ColorsMint green, Graphite Gray, Moonlight Silver
Price250 EUR

Pros

  • Big Screen Size 10.6 inches
  • 90 Hz of refresh rate
  • The big battery of 8000mah
  • Quad Speakers setup
  • Micro SD supports
  • Stereo Speakers
  • Supports Dolby Atmos

Cons

  • No Cellular Connectivity
  • No SIM Support
  • No Fingerprint Sensor
  • No audio jack
  • Cameras are not good
